““In order to perfect Ms title against the debtor it is indispensable that the assignee should immediately give notice of the assignment to the debtor, for otherwise a priority of right may he obtained by a subsequent assignee, or the debt may be discharged by a payment to the assignee before such notice.””
4 later decisions quote this exact passage · from the majority““Where a paper does not contain a promise to pay anything absolutely in addition to the loan and the interest, and the payment of anything additional depends upon a contingency, and not upon the happening of a certain event, it is not sufficient to make a loan usurious.””
1 later decision quote this exact passage · from the majority““To constitute an assignment of a debt or other chose in action, no particular form is necessary. * * * Any order, writing, or act which make’s an appropriation of a fund, amounts to an equitable assignment of the fund.””
